As far as cert/wof - there aren't any standards on the SEATS themselves (i.e. the arse perch foam and fabric bit) but the mounts, mounting hardware adjustment and rails all must be serviceable and secure. One car I got involved with recently failed the WoF due to the driver's seat not being secure in the lowered position on the height adjustment. The bushes and pins on the adjustment arms and cam setup had basically all developed enough slop over 14 years that the seat wobbled back and forwards about 75mm - it was all fully 'secure' i.e. not falling out but just the cumulative slop on all bits was just garbage for the 'grab and shake' test.
But, with the seat in the fully up position tight as a new one - flew straight through recheck. (Haha take that WoF guy - didn't check it at another setting!).
